about the author

CIV JONES

As a multi-media personality with a good grounding in Communications, Civ Jones distinctively approaches and addresses today’s culture from a relatable and conscious standpoint that raises awareness and keeps her peers plugged in on current topics. Being an On-Air personality for over 15 years and a lover of Hip-Hop culture, Jones has been educating, motivating, and mentoring the Hip-Hop generation through various media forms.


A professional in the radio field, Civ Jones served as the Producer/Co-host for the Larry Young Morning Show,” midday personality for Baltimore’s Magic 95.9, weekend personality for Delaware’s Kiss 101.7, and Board Operator for all four Urban One stations in the Baltimore corridor.


Jones, a former Mental Health Advocate with K.E.Y.S Development LLC, is actively involved in community advocacy and community organizing. She has participated in and helped to bring many projects, events, and workshops to fruition, serving in different capacities such as Program Director, Logistics Coordinator, and Project Manager. Her passion for helping people enabled her to acquire grant funds from various organizations that went towards building a broadcast studio at Connexions High school and providing her former clients the resources to fulfill their needs. She has received a Governor’s Citation for the iVote initiative to encourage young adults about voting and is recognized by various community organizations for her work.

Civ Jones is an award-winning public speaker who is known for her zest and ability to capture the attention and minds of her listeners. This is evident in the fact that various organizations have recognized her work and invited her to give speeches at different events. She was featured on BET: Baltimore Speaks: A BET News Special, included in the City Paper Article “The Women of Baltimore Hip-Hop Are Slowly Taking Over The Game,” and landed the featured cover at the Baltimore Times for her innovative events. 


Jones is an Army Veteran and graduated from Towson University with a Bachelor of Sciences Degree in Communication Studies. She was born in Germany, cultured in Hawaii, raised in Aberdeen, Baltimore gave her street credibility, and Atlanta is now where she calls home.
